Fuel Consumption
The Grandland is a diesel-powered car that meets the Euro 6 emission standard. It has a fuel consumption of 4.9 l/100 km in urban areas, 3.9 l/100 km in extra urban areas, and 4.3 l/100 km combined. It emits 111 g/km of CO2.

Engine & Transmission
The Opel Grandland is a compact SUV with a 1.6L turbocharged diesel engine, producing 120 horsepower and 300 Nm of torque. It features a 6-speed manual transmission and front-wheel drive. The engine is equipped with a turbocharger and intercooler for improved performance and efficiency.

Brakes
The car in question is a Grandland model, featuring ventilated disc brakes in the front and disc brakes in the rear. The steering system is a rack and pinion type, with electric power steering. The tire size is 235/50 R19, and the wheel rims have a size of 19. Additionally, the car is equipped with an anti-lock braking system (ABS) for improved safety.
